Q: What other areas of my home should I insulate besides my attic?

Insulation isn’t just for attics and outside walls. It’s also integral for ceilings within unheated spaces, basement walls, cathedral ceilings, floors above crawlspaces, and floors over unheated garages or porches.

Q: Will insulation mute sound?

A: Yes, to a degree. The more insulation you have, the better soundproofing effects you will get. Quality also matters.

Q: What type of insulation is best for an attic?

A: Fiberglass insulation and cellulose blown-in insulation are ideal for attics due to their ability to conform to small crevices.

Q: Why should I re-insulate my home?

A: You should consider reinsulating your home to take advantage of energy savings. Particularly if your home is more than 20 years old. When you re-insulate, you feel more comfortable throughout the years. Plus, you could experience a 20 to 30 percent decrease in your energy bills.

Q: What is an R-Value?

A: This is the measure of insulation's ability to provide heat resistance. The higher the R-Value number, the better the insulation’s performance. In Missouri, for instance, the standard R-Value is R-38. You can calculate the R-value of your attic’s insulation by multiplying the number of inches by the R-value for the insulation type you have.

Q: When should I remove or replace insulation?

A: Insulation removal is prompted by extensive water damage from a leaky roof, smoke damage from fire, or pest damage such as squirrels, rodents, raccoons, bats, or birds. These critters leave behind feces and urine that spread disease and cause respiratory problems.

Q: What is the most environmentally-safe kind of insulation?

A: Cellulose, for its paper product composition.

Q: How important is ventilation when it comes to my attic and insulation?

A: It is quite important, as proper ventilation allows moisture that has formed under your roof to make its way out, leading to more consistent interior temperatures. This also extends the lifespan of your roof. When insulation gets wet, mold will grow and thus pose health risks to your family.

Q: May I install different insulation over my existing insulation?

A: Yes. The main circumstance whereby you would completely remove old insulation first is if it has suffered smoke, water or pest damage.

Q: What is drill and fill insulation?

A: This can be applied to the interiors of walls because it fills all cavities for a more energy-efficient and comfortable home.

Q: How do I know if my home must be reinsulated?

A: If you are experiencing high energy bills, inconsistent room temperatures, continuously running HVAC systems, and drafts, you should re-insulate your home.
